When selecting an electric wheelchair for indoor use, several factors should be taken into account. The first is the size and layout of the home. Individuals living in smaller spaces may need a more compact model to avoid maneuverability issues. Additionally, users should consider their specific mobility needs, including aspects such as weight capacity, battery life, and the intensity of daily use.

Standard hospital beds are the most commonly used types in medical facilities. These beds typically have adjustable head and foot sections, allowing for easy positioning of patients. They provide essential functions such as raising or lowering the bed height to assist nurses in providing care and to allow easier access for patients getting in and out of bed. Standard beds usually come with side rails for safety to prevent falls.

Safety is a paramount concern for anyone using a mobility aid. Small rollator walkers often feature ergonomic handles that provide a comfortable grip, reducing the risk of slippage during use. The handbrakes allow for secure parking, preventing the walker from rolling away when the user pauses to rest. Some models even include reflective materials for visibility, ensuring users are seen during low-light conditions.
